Piers Morgan fires back at Megan Rapinoe after she brands Donald Trump 'depraved' over trans athlete ban

Both Rapinoe and Morgan have significantly different opinions on the matter.

Piers Morgan has fired back at former USWNT star Megan Rapinoe after she called US President Donald Trump 'depraved' over his views on transgender athletes.

Last month, Trump signed an executive order banning the participation of trans athletes in female categories of sports.

The order largely covers high schools, universities and grassroots sports.

In a press briefing at the White House, Trump subsequently warned that organisations would risk losing their federal funding if they did not comply with the order.

The order has proven controversial among opposing groups, with Rapinoe now having her say.

In an interview with MUNDIAL, former USWNT captain Rapinoe was asked about Trump's trans athletes ban.

The 39-year-old, who is an advocate for numerous LGBTIA+ organisations, replied: "Don't tell me it's about the rights of women's sports.

"That is totally disingenuous to say that. I think it's just really cruel, you know. If you strip it all back, it's just kind of cruel and depraved.

"This isn't an issue, and you aren't going to be able to Executive Order trans people out of existence.

"We've just gone through a very long period over 10 years of really needing to fight just to get to a baseline of, like, equal rights and non-discriminatory behaviour. And I think when people stop just s**tting on women's sports, I think we are sort of at that moment."

Now, television host Morgan has responded to Rapinoe.

Taking to his Twitter account, Morgan hit back: "Imagine thinking that anyone who questions biological men playing in women's sport is 'depraved'.

"Rapinoe is such a fraud."

He also voiced his support for four-time Olympic champion and former IAAF president Seb Coe, who is running to replace Thomas Bach as the president of the International Olympic Committee (IOC).

In a column for The Telegraph, Coe has stated that one of his first priorities, if elected, is to 'protect the female category' of sports.

Morgan responded: "For this reason alone, never mind all his other world-class credentials on and off the track, Seb Coe is obviously the stand-out candidate to be the new IOC president and should win tomorrow's vote."
